Supplies used for this cake:
- 2 French Vanilla cake mixes, prepared the delicious way - substitute milk and melted butter for the water and oil, and add an extra egg. Each was baked in a large cookie sheet pan.
- 2 1 lb. boxes of ready to use fondant
- 2 batches of buttercream frosting
- 1 batch of royal icing
- 1 decorative wooden spool (random, I know - I used it inside the steeple to keep the shape)
- 1 wooden skewer
- black food coloring
- round wilton cut outs
- wilton's metallic shimmer powder
